About Merced VA Clinic – Merced

The Merced VA Clinic, located in Merced, California, offers drug rehab services at the outpatient level to veterans who are dealing with drug or alcohol addictions. They also have specialized care for co-occurring mental health issues, which can include depression, anxiety, PTSD or even schizophrenia.

Many veterans who have seen a lot during their time on active duty may suffer from dual-diagnosis conditions such as these and require specialized care. This can even include medication assisted treatment (MAT) in order to prevent some dangerous withdrawal side effects or even simply to reduce uncomfortable cravings.

Medications such as Suboxone or Vivitrol can make a huge difference in this regard. As I mentioned previously, this is an outpatient clinic, which means every patient can return to their home life after therapy is over for the day. This may be the kind of flexible schedule you’re looking for, but if you require residential care, you may need to be referred to a different center. In addition to this, they offer services for the LGBTQ+ community, health maintenance services, community support, and several counseling options.

The counseling options at this outpatient center include individual therapy, group therapy and marriage or relationship counseling. These pillars of the rehab world have been known to help make a dramatic difference in the lives of patients around the country, and they each have their specific benefits. Individual therapy and group therapy can both help you identify your triggers, relate to others, learn different coping skills for the outside world and deal with past traumas.

Adult Program

Adult rehab programs include therapies tailored to each client's specific needs, goals, and recovery progress. They are tailored to the specific challenges adult clients may face, including family and work pressures and commitments. From inpatient and residential treatment to various levels of outpatient services, there are many options available. Some facilities also help adults work through co-occurring conditions, like anxiety, that can accompany addiction.

LGBTQ Program

Recovery is most successful when clients feel accepted and validated by their peers and treatment providers. Facilities that offer LGBTQ-inclusive programming are committed to creating a safe space where everyone can grow and recover without fear of judgment or discrimination. They will have dedicated policies in place to create a safe and supportive environment that fosters free expression.

Military Program

Serving in the military is both mentally and physically challenging, and can result in trauma that persists even after combat ends. Military programs are tailored to the specific and often complex needs of active duty personnel, veterans, and military families. Clients often access these programs through the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s (VA).
